Mold release agents operate through barrier creation between the mold surface and substrate. Moreover, the barrier removes adhesion between two materials, thereby preventing damage caused by mold and ensuring quick & easy mold release. Reportedly, mold release agents are also referred to as parting agents, anti-blocking agents, slip aids, and surface lubricants. Additionally, they are used in a slew of industries for improving the efficiency of production processes as they can help prevent two surfaces from sticking together, thereby avoiding substrate damage. For the record, mold release agents can either be semi-permanent or permanent.
Furthermore, mold release agents can be cooled easily and transferred directly into mold cavities that are referred to as external release agents, and can also be brought in contact with the polymer referred to as internal release agents. Mold release agents generally are available in various forms such as silicone, stearates, lecithin, and clay.

Based on Type, the global mold release agents market is divided into Water-based, Solvent-based, Other Types.
Based on the application, the global mold release agents industry is sectored into die-casting, wood composite & panel pressing, rubber molding, composite molding, PU molding, and concrete segments. Additionally, the die-casting segment, which acquired a key share of the global industry share in 2024, is predicted to dominate the industry size in the coming eight years. The segmental expansion over the forecast timespan can be subject to large-scale use of die-casting in the automotive sector. Furthermore, a prominent increase in the production of vehicles will contribute notably towards the segmental surge in the years to come.

The Mold Release Agents Market exhibits strong regional diversity, with Asia-Pacific dominating due to its booming automotive, construction, and electronics manufacturing sectors in countries like China, India, and Japan. North America follows closely, driven by advanced technological adoption and stringent quality standards in industries such as aerospace and automotive. Europe also contributes significantly, supported by its well-established automotive and rubber processing sectors, along with a growing emphasis on sustainable and eco-friendly production practices. Meanwhile, regions like Latin America and the Middle East & Africa are witnessing gradual growth, propelled by rising industrialization and increased demand in construction and consumer goods manufacturing.
